Official Journal of the European Union

C 35/62

(Case T-801/21) (*)

(EU trade mark - Application for the EU word mark HYPERLIGHTEYEWEAR - Absolute ground for refusal - Descriptiveness - Article 7(1)(c) of Regulation (EU) 2017/1001 - Equal treatment - Action manifestly lacking any foundation in law)

(2023/C 35/77)

Language of the case: English

Parties

Applicant: Fieldpoint (Cyprus) LTD (Nicosia, Cyprus) (represented by: P. Rath and S. Gebele, lawyers)

Defendant: European Union Intellectual Property Office (represented by: L. Lapinskaite and T. Klee, acting as Agents)

Re:

By its action under Article 263 TFEU, the applicant seeks the annulment of the decision of the Second Board of Appeal of the European Union Intellectual Property Office (EUIPO) of 6 October 2021 (Case R 1165/2021-2).

Operative part of the order

1.The action is dismissed.

2.Fieldpoint (Cyprus) LTD shall pay the costs.
